Aveyond 4: Shadow Of The Mist

Aveyond 4: Shadow Of The Mist

Released: 2/1/2016

Boyle Wolfbane wanted to rule the world. He failed. Miserably. Forced into retirement early, Boyle now spends his days arguing with haunted trees and scaring off the occasional knight. At least he still has Fang, his loyal storm wolf. Things could be worse. He could have been born a hero. Features include a sophisticated battle and menu system. There are also many things to squash, burn, and collect. And… You. Will. Laugh. (Unless you are a zombie, in which case, we cannot help you.)
